One of the bigger things I had accomplished this year that has been on my list for a while was learning how to do crevasse rescue and learning how to glacier travel. I am super lucky that I got to experience my first Summit with my best friend and partner.

We started at 3AM our approach to the glacier, while D and I are both strong hikers we naturally got to the glacier before the light started to peak out. We hit the Glacier around 6ish AM and made our way through across the very dry glacier. The bonus about this, is that you are able to see all the crevasses. The downside is, there are no snow bridges to cross, therefore we spent a fair bit of time walking around to find ways across. While this made me a little nervous at times, being in danger zones more often than not, we made our way up to the Silver horn and then to the Summit!

We approached on the North Glacier then descended on the AA Col route. The entire trip took us 13.5 Hours due to so much navigation around crevasses.

I can’t express how excited I am to plan objectives for next year. I am hooked. πŸ™‡πŸ»β€β™€οΈ
